Definitions:

Atypical Antipsychotic Drugs

A newer class of psychiatric medication that treats symptoms of psychosis, such as delusions and hallucinations, with potentially fewer side effects than older antipsychotic drugs.

Extrapyramidal Side Effects

Side effects caused by certain medications, particularly antipsychotics, that affect movement, leading to symptoms like tremors, slowness, and muscle stiffness.

Conventional Antipsychotic

A class of drugs used to treat symptoms of psychosis such as schizophrenia, characterized by blocking dopamine receptors.

Tardive Dyskinesia

A neurological syndrome characterized by repetitive, involuntary, purposeless movements caused by long-term use of certain medications.
